Transaction ffe28698e76a33c53c5c9039e7b32e59b4efe075d8eabf09342f9867d306a81c

1 Input
2 Outputs
  • ffe28698e76a33c53c5c9039e7b32e59b4efe075d8eabf09342f9867d306a81c:0
  • value  40629
    address  12JyRiDTRXoa6zmGr3fwfEhW3ogU2xHRQ6
  • ffe28698e76a33c53c5c9039e7b32e59b4efe075d8eabf09342f9867d306a81c:1
  • value  2054876
    address  3EFJd9X4emcvvbyCVPWYUUo3HzfUpgjvHw